Functional Description: The summer internship is the first step of the Supply Chain Finance program, which is a fast-track training program for key accounting/finance positions within the PepsiCo Supply Chain organization. Supply Chain Finance Program: After successful completion of the internship, the entry point for this program is the Supply Chain Finance Assistant Analyst position, which is part of a broader program including other operations and technical disciplines. The Supply Chain Finance Assistant Analyst will report directly to the Plant Controller and the role is expected to last approximately 18-24 months. Successful program participants will have the skills and experiences to succeed in multiple cross functional Finance roles within the broader PepsiCo network (corporate/field). What you can expect: Supply Chain Finance summer internship responsibilities include training and experience in a broad range of accounting processes and financial analyses, including: Accounting Process: Participate in 2-3 plant financial Period Closes (and all related tasks) Participate in physical inventory cycle counts Take ownership of a plant accounting responsibility for 6-8 weeks (Production Accounting, A/P, Fixed Assets, etc.) Financial Analysis: Complete one or more projects analyzing costs, developing insights, and recommending corrective actions with guidance from Subject Matter Experts as needed Present the results of the project(s) at the local plant as well as the division HQ in Chicago along with Supply Chain Finance summer interns from other plants at the End of Summer conference Key partner with the Supply Chain operations teams Roles may be available in the following locations: Cedar Rapids, IA (Quaker) Danville, IL (Quaker) Columbia, MO (Quaker) Bridgeview, IL (Quaker) Tolleson, AZ (Gatorade) Dallas, TX (Gatorade) Atlanta, GA (Gatorade) Indianapolis, IN (Gatorade) What were looking for: Currently pursuing a degree in: Finance and/or Accounting (other related majors will be considered) Demonstrated interest in cost accounting and operations through coursework and/or previous internships Strong people/communication skills to manage information gathering requests Results oriented, able to complete assignments in a timely and accurate manner, and the ability to manage competing priorities Proficient in Excel and other Microsoft products Qualifications Minimum Qualifications - Each candidate is expected to: Graduate with Bachelors degree within one (1) year of internship completion This position is limited to persons with indefinite right to work in the United States.
